From the very beginning of the film, the theme is set beautifully. There is a theme of flowing lines in the film, right down to the chalk. And as you watch the movie it is truly like watching a sequence of brush strokes coming together to make a beautiful piece of art. The young actors/actress do such incredible work, it is breathtaking to see such a sincere, moving and convincing performance from all of them. The cinematography is also beautiful, finding flashes of beauty in bleak settings.
The writing and directing deserve special attention as well. The complex material of the movie sits on a razors edge, on side it would too much fairy tale on the other side too dark. Issa Lopez is more than up for this challenge. She weaves a dark fairy tale that absorbs the viewer into the complexity. She weaves sorrow, joy, death and life into a masterwork tapestry.
